baster

/ˈbeɪstər/
noun
  1. A kitchen tool used for spooning or squirting liquid (such as pan juices or melted fat) over food while it cooks, to keep it moist and add flavor.
    • He grabbed the baster from the drawer to moisten the roasting chicken.
    • She used a baster to drizzle the turkey with its own juices every half hour.
    • A silicone baster is easier to clean than one with a rubber bulb.
